There are several types of surety bonds. Generally, an individual that carries out specific tasks should have a bond to back him up. These are additionally called guarantor bonds. If you're questioning what is a surety bond, right here are some fundamental meanings:

A surety bond is a contractual arrangement between a specific or service and a third party. Basically, the surety agrees to support the principal if the latter does not fulfill its legal obligations. In other words, if the major fails to execute his/her obligations, the surety agrees to spend for them. The surety works as the obligee's insurance coverage service provider and also aims to shield the obligee versus loss if the primary falls short to provide as assured.

The price of guaranty bonds varies based on the quantity of bond needed, the type of bond as well as the candidate's financial history. You must request an upfront quote, which will provide you a suggestion of just how much you'll need to pay. For the most affordable rates, search for a business with a history of paying its financial obligations promptly. Some surety agencies enable applicants to pay a percent of the bond amount as opposed to the total. Practically every agreement in between a contractor and a homeowner requires a surety bond. The specialist who wins an agreement is called for to acquire a bid bond from a surety company to make certain that he will follow through with the project. The settlement bond, on the other hand, ensures that the professional will pay subcontractors. If a disagreement occurs, the agreement owner sustains a larger sum than the other prospective buyer.

Certain sorts of surety bonds require renewal every year or bi-annually. The principal must provide updated financial details and consent to a credit scores check. The surety experts utilize this information to figure out the brand-new premium price. If the credit score of the principal has altered considering that the last revival, the costs rate will certainly also boost. Consequently, it is important to budget for the revival of guaranty bonds and also stay on top of the revival target date.

Numerous sorts of organizations require to obtain guaranty bonds. These bonds safeguard the third party and enable them to proceed operating. However, you'll require to pay the surety back if you can't finish the job. The underwriter will examine the dangers related to your service and appoint a bond classification. This bond rate is a portion of the overall amount of the bond, so it is very important to comprehend the risk included.
